1. <i id="6fn9r"><bdo id="6fn9r"></bdo></i>

    2. <u id="6fn9r"><sub id="6fn9r"></sub></u>
    3. <u id="6fn9r"><bdo id="6fn9r"></bdo></u>
        最新開班
        課程名稱 報名截止 報名人數
        高中起點學習班 即將開班 熱招中
        企業委培訂制班 即將開班 熱招中
        私人名師輔導班 即將開班 熱招中
        待業速找工作班 即將開班 熱招中
        專家大課堂
        accp
        accp
        男生
        女生學什么好?女生學什么有前途?
        高中落榜怎么辦?高中生可以學軟件么?
        專職、再就業,讓你的生涯不再與苦累相伴。
        聯系方式
        地圖

        免費咨詢:400-696-8028

        報名電話:0731-88122069

        學校地址:長沙市開福區金霞跨境產貿城北大青鳥校區

        UWP APP 開發日記
        發布時間:2016-05-04

         1、按照MSDN的教程自己搭建了*個簡單的“Hello, world”應用。是使用C#和xaml語言。在開發之前,windows 10操作系統和VS2015是少不了的,而且教程上也是使用這個的。


        1)創建*個新的項目。在Visual C#選項下的windows選項,里面有*個universal,然后選擇*個空的應用模板,*后確定存放位置,就可以點擊ok了。雖然是選擇了空的應用模板,但是其中也包含了*些必要的文件。
        項目名稱:
        - Properties:
        - References:
        - Assets:存放*些logo
        - App.xaml:聲明應用使用的資源
          - App.xaml.cs:引導進入應用的入口
        - HelloWorld_TemporaryKey.pfx
        - MainPage.xaml: 開始頁面的設置
          - MainPage.xaml.cs: 代碼文件
        - Package.appxmanifest: 描述你的應用以及列出應用包含的文件
        - project.json


        2)修改開始頁面
        對MainPage.xaml和MainPage.xaml.cs修改,對MainPage.xaml(Xaml)修改頁面布局,對MainPage.xaml.cs(C#)修改邏輯部分的代碼。

        3) 運行應用
        (在這里吐槽*下,剛剛已經寫完了這個blog,結果誤操作刪除了*半,然后博客園的自動保存鬼使神差的成功保存,然后我就得從這繼續碼字了,心中萬千羊駝呼嘯而過)
        在運行應用之前,VS2015可以選擇應用運行的平臺,包括本地PC,模擬器,遠程設備以及不同型號的手機設備。在這里我用本地PC運行的,教程里面也是在本地運行的。運行之后,應用會安裝到系統中,并出現在開始菜單頁面,以后不用通過VS也可以直接點擊開始菜單中的應用程序運行。模擬器和不同型號的手機設備,我只是使用了*下,但是報錯了,目前還沒有繼續研究,ms要什么設置。下圖是應用運行后的效果。


        4) 添加事件
        上面運行的應用只有個外表,還沒有內在的東西,點擊按鈕*點效果都沒有。在這里我們就可以充實*下。
        - 選中按鈕
        - 在屬性頁面點擊事件按鈕(*個小閃電)
        - 在Click事件中,添加函數名,這里使用了Button_Click,回車。
        - MainPage.xaml(XAML)中代碼有變化,并且需要在MainPage.xaml.cs(C#)中添加邏輯代碼

        5) 自適應UI設計
        在MainPage.xaml中添加*段代碼,使用VisualStateManager來對應用進行自適應UI設計。對于UWP上的應用來說,由于*套代碼可以運行在不同windows 10的設備上,就需要在顯示的時候針對不同的屏幕的大小來自動變換顯示效果,給用戶以*好的使用效果?梢允褂肰isualStateManager輕松實現這*目的,在這里我們只是用應用窗口的寬度來設計頁面,我們
        也可以利用VisualStateManager其他的性質來完善自適應UI設計。
        (剛剛又差點悲劇,看來以后*定要在word里面寫好之后再發上來,第次發blog沒有經驗啊~~~心驚膽戰的)


        2、學習其他人的內容,自己試驗了*些控件
        1) Button: 可以設置背景和前景顏色等,寫法也不是固定于這樣。
        1 <Button Background="Black" Foreground="White">2     <Button.Content>普通按鈕</Button.Content>3 </Button>
        2) ComboBox: 下拉菜單選擇,可以設置布局位置(中心,左邊還是右邊)、邊緣等。
        1 <ComboBox HorizontalAlignment="Center" Margin="0 100 0 0">2     <ComboBoxItem Content="Select item"IsSelected="True"></ComboBoxItem>3     <ComboBoxItem Content="Item 1"></ComboBoxItem>4     <ComboBoxItem Content="Item 2"></ComboBoxItem>5 </ComboBox>
        3) TextBlock: 文本區域,可以設置邊緣等。
        1 <TextBlock Text="Hello, world!" Margin="0,0,0,40"/> 


        不知道UWP的應用開發,是否可以像iOS開發那樣,直接拖拽某個控件,就不用自己敲代碼了。

        上一篇:用.NET開發通用Windows App
        下一篇:Web移動端開發設計的四點經驗分享

        長沙科泰
        長沙科泰
        長沙科泰IT教育
        成年女人AA级毛片免费观看_一级a一级a国产爰片免费免免_亚洲免费看_免费国产一级 片内射视频播

          1. <i id="6fn9r"><bdo id="6fn9r"></bdo></i>

          2. <u id="6fn9r"><sub id="6fn9r"></sub></u>
          3. <u id="6fn9r"><bdo id="6fn9r"></bdo></u>